3. Networking
Networking remains among the most effective ways to market your property. Although networking can seem intimidating but it's not about selling. It's about being recognized as a respected real estate expert so your clients will want to recommend their contacts to you. It's about creating relationships with your friends, neighbors and local businesses. The more robust and extensive your network, more referrals you'll receive. Consider joining a professional network group such as Business Networking International if you want an effective method of networking. One of the greatest advantages of these groups is that everybody who joins understands its purpose: to generate leads for other members. This implies that everyone is aware of each their goals and are aligned. Each chapter or group typically will only have one real estate agent. This means that you won't have to be competing for referrals. The RISMedia team conducted a test where 14 agents joined together to network for the full month. They also connected with all the people they had come in contact with. The team had established 309 appointments, which represented a 100-200 percent rise in leads. 4. Email Marketing
Email marketing is a quick easy, efficient, and simple way to stay on top of your clients' needs and stay in touch. It's simple to set up. Gather email addresses from your friends clients, customers and real estate websites and social media profiles. Your contacts and potential leads could sign up to your mailing list of email subscribers by providing something valuable, such as the home's value or comparison market analysis. Mailchimp is an email marketing tool that lets you to collect email addresses. You can also create newsletters for subscribers using the tool. Email newsletters can contain however, they are not restricted to:-Updates on local real estate markets
Tips for home maintenance
-Upcoming open houses
-Neighborhood News (such as a review of a local restaurant or fun events).
-Well-wishes (birthdays, holidays, promotions, etc.)
Send out email newsletters to your subscribers that include hyperlinks to your social profiles in the footer. This makes it easier for them to find you online.
